Its substances, generally aluminum sulfates, are chemically broken down using electrolysis/electrolytic reduction to generate the aluminum metal product. Generally, light weight aluminum is ideal as a roofing system, wall, trim, and a lot more in numerous different atmospheres, including coastal environments, typhoon zones, locations with high rain or snowfall, high-temperature areas, and a lot more. One of one of the most substantial advantages of light weight aluminum is that it can be set up in coastal settings.
Because aluminum oxidizes as it begins to rust, it in fact makes it stronger and extends the life of the system on the coastline. Best of all, aluminum roof still carry a PVDF paint service warranty when set up in coastal areas (roofing companies garden city ks). Aluminum steel roofings feature a selection of guarantee choices, including paint, substratum, and weathertight service warranties, which help to shield your investment and offer satisfaction that the roofing system or wall system will last
This helps to protect the metal and make it last in extremely harsh atmospheres, like coasts. Plus, the oxidation forms rather swiftly, so there's no side creep that consumes the panel like a steel substrate with red rust. Aluminum is one of the lightest steel materials, specifically compared to steel products.

Metal is virtually always recyclable somehow, and light weight aluminum is among one of the most multiple-use and lasting steels in the world. For referral, concerning 95% of all light weight aluminum roof systems mounted worldwide are made from previously reused light weight aluminum products. At Sheffield Metals, we make use of a 3000 series light weight aluminum alloy (3105) mainly made from formerly recycled products and very little pure light weight aluminum.
Light weight aluminum standing joint metal roofings come in at concerning $7 to $18 per square foot depending on thickness, coating, profile, location, installer, and many various other elements. Light weight aluminum is more flexible than steel, which implies it can be bent and manipulated a lot more conveniently and will not endure breaks or fractures. Utilizing a bare aluminum item with its original all-natural silver-gray color isn't normally recommended. As the metal ages, experiences weathering, and oxidizes (white corrosion), it does not hold its original mill-finished shade and frequently ends up being washed out and erratic. The most effective method to conquer this problem is to get painted roof covering coils or panels, which will age much cleaner in time due to the fact that the paint covers any of the steel color changes.

Studies have revealed that zinc roof covering can sometimes last as much as 150 years, relying on the high quality of setup, structure homes, and environment. Considering that zinc is a natural metal drawn out from the ground, zinc's toxicity degrees are low, even after manufacture. Homeowners and company owner do not need to worry about harmful run-off or ground pollution surrounding their zinc roofing.
